Good Choice
It will take any animal on the North American continent, and 30 caliber gives you the most bullet selection. You'll probably want to use a bullet like a good Nosler Partition or a good bonded bullet. Something that won't fall apart with all that velocity.
Remember bullet placement is more important than velocity.

Agreed
I hunted with an old German Mark V for 30+ years. Puts Elk and Mule Deer down with authority, and doesn't ruin any more meat on a Deer than any other round unless you eat the lungs and ribs.
Cost of ammo's a non issue (IMO) unless you plan on shooting PD's. LOL
FWIW,,, 180gr Partition running at 3140 preformed best for me.
